Commited to promote rights and gender equality
DanChurchAid works with two cross cutting policies in all our programmes; rights-based commitment and gender equality commitment.
Commitment to uphold the rights of the poor and opressed and promote gender equality stems from the organisation's identity and core values.

Rights-based focus:
- Interests and rights of the most marginalised and discriminated rightsholders addressed
- Political and legal empowerment of rights-holders
- Advocacy and capacity-building of duty-bearers
- Legal enforcement and access to justice and remedies
- Meaningful participation and influence of rights-holders and partners in projects and programmes
- Organisational policies and procedures are non-discriminatory and respectful of rights.

Gender equality focus:
- Equal rights for women and men
- Women's participation in decision making at all levels
- Men more active in working towards gender equality
- Gender mainstreaming internally and externally
- Specific initiatives addressing structural gender inequalitites
